Warning Signs You Need Leaking Pipe Water Removal

Ignoring the signs of a leak can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some warning signs that show you need Leaking Pipe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ty smells can be a sign of mold growth, which can be hazardous to your health. If you notice persistent odors,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the smell and provide a solution to get your home smelling fresh and clean again.

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ains or warping on walls or ceilings can be a sign of a leak. If you notice any discoloration, warping, or buckling, it’s crucial to investigate the source and address it qu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to get your home back to normal.

Discoloration or Staining on Floors or Countertops

Discoloration or staining on floors or countertops can be a sign of a leak. If you notice any unusual color changes,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to get your home back to normal.

Higher Than Normal Water Bills

If you notice a sudden increase in your water bills, it may be a sign of a hidden leak. Ignoring this issue can lead to significant water damage and costly repairs.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a solution to get your home back to normal.

Soggy or Soft Spots on Floors or Carpets

Soggy or soft spots on floors or carpets can be a sign of a leak. If you notice any unusual softness or sogginess,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to get your home back to normal.

Leaking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small, contained leak with minimal water damage. Yes No DIY is usually safe and cost-effective for small leaks.
Large or fast-moving leak with significant water damage. No Yes Call a pro to prevent further damage and ensure safety.
Hidden leak or unknown source of damage. No Yes Call a pro to identify the source and prevent further damage.
Leak in a confined or hard-to-reach area. No Yes Call a pro to ensure safe and effective removal of water and damage.
Concerns about mold growth or health risks. No Yes Call a pro to address mold growth and ensure your health and safety.
Water damage in a rental property or investment property. No Yes Call a pro to ensure compliance with property management regulations and protect your investment.

When dealing with Leaking Pipe Water Removal, it’s essential to consider the potential risks and costs involved. While DIY may be suitable for small, contained leaks, larger or more complex issues need profess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ety. Leaking Pipe Water Removal Cost in Richardson, TX

So, how much does Leaking Pipe Water Removal cost? The cost of Leaking Pipe Water Remov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Richardson, TX. Our team will work with you to provide a customized quote and help you navigate the claims process with your insurance company.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$4,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.
Water damage repair and reconstruction $3,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ed.
Final inspection and clean-up $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ed.

Q: What is the IICRC certification, and why is it important?

A: The IICRC (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ification) certification is a benchmark of excellence in the restoration industry.
